Any radiographers worked in the middle east? by meelatalha in Radiology

[–]RecklessRad 2 points3 points  (0 children)

My parents worked as nurses in the Middle East for almost 15 years in the 90s before they had me. They loved it, loved travelling, and have made heaps of friends all over the world that they visit when travelling, and still keep in touch with. The tax free privileges helped them buy a house outright when they moved to Australia in 2000, and that’s been really beneficial.

Obviously back then there were some more social issues regarding what women could and couldn’t do (alcohol, driving, etc.) so I’m not sure how that’s progressed, but something to consider looking at.

What’s your facilities protocol for contrasted CT studies on patients with poor renal function. by Tc99man in Radiology

[–]RecklessRad 4 points5 points  (0 children)

(Australia) If eGFR is below 30, the requesting physician needs to get it approved by a Radiologist (which they pretty much always say yes to) and then fill out a renal consent form. We try to recommend dialysis in coming days for renal impaired patients, but never really follow up on it
